Output d4ae686dd6179c5a2f66a0d82b2aedda64cb27ec60decae8e495a6ccca77fbb0:34

value
869679
script pubkey
OP_0 OP_PUSHBYTES_20 5b916487b8ba8c29c00bc707ef86ae518aec23f8
address
bc1qtwgkfpach2xznsqtcur7lp4w2x9wcglcds4fsm
transaction
d4ae686dd6179c5a2f66a0d82b2aedda64cb27ec60decae8e495a6ccca77fbb0
confirmations
154430
spent
true